Here’s How To Study Better with Mem and Chat

Okay let me get this straight from the beginning. The idea is a bit far fetched and it does not work all the time as expected, but Mem Chat, a subscription feature of Mem.ai can actually help to study. Mem Chat ist like a personal assistent in you pocket and in this case it’s like a study buddy. Here’s my approach that might work for you too.

Mem Chat

Let me briefly explain what Mem Chat is. It’s essentially ChatGPT tailored for your personal knowledge base. You can ask about anything stored in your notes database, and it will sift through the information in seconds, usually pinpointing exactly what you need. The more data you feed into Mem (i.e., the more notes you save) and the more detailed they are, the better it performs, enabling a more natural interaction, just like dealing with a real assistant.

You could ask questions like (provided you’ve saved this information in Mem): “What was the name of the person I met at the last company gathering?”, “Please review my August 15th meeting notes and draft an agenda for the upcoming October meeting,” or simply, “When did I watch the last Star Wars movie and what were my impressions?”.

Your Personal Study Buddy

Here’s another way to look at Mem Chat. It can be your personal study buddy, all you need to do is tell it what you want. Although there are some rough edges and it doesn’t really remember the whole conversation, it’s been effective and a big help to me.

You just ask it to be your study buddy, point out a note you want to study, and ask for some study questions. Most times, despite its quirks, Mem will go through the exact note you mentioned and come up with some questions related to your topic, making studying a bit more interesting than just going through your notes again.

Example of asking Mem Chat to come up with three random study questions.

Here’s a simple example. I’ve gathered a collection of notes on AI in healthcare, which I’ve titled “AI in Healthcare.” I directed Mem Chat to utilize these notes to generate a few study questions. You could also prompt it to provide the answers beneath each question, especially since a one-on-one tutoring session like with a real person is not possible.

It is important to note that Chat doesn’t retain conversation history, particularly in detailed exchanges. Moreover, it’s crucial to be aware of potential AI hallucinations. Even within a tightly defined context like this, there’s a possibility of hallucinations occurring. I can’t stress this enough always (everywhere) check AI responses for inaccuracies.

Conclusion

It may not be flawless, given that we’re in the early stages of the AI revolution, but it operates effectively in most scenarios. I’ve employed it for numerous work- / study-related tasks, and I can’t help but wish I had access to this tool during my school years.
